IP查询
查询
你查询的IP:[122.51.113.157] 地理位置:中国–上海–上海
最新查询
119.8.111.196
123.144.78.155
221.200.111.19
117.80.0.215
124.14.178.178
121.201.235.171
116.112.171.183
124.200.124.111
123.244.207.14
122.51.113.157
202.141.160.199
221.199.224.204
119.144.112.211
203.184.80.158
59.108.247.131
59.191.240.38
203.174.96.200
203.134.240.78
119.18.208.181
202.127.192.25
118.88.32.55
202.10.64.66
203.208.32.248
123.108.208.254
119.18.192.26
119.148.160.194
114.54.196.120
221.208.250.122
119.108.79.211
203.184.80.219
123.64.193.59